How to treat urine protein 1+

Protein in urine (+) can be treated with drugs that lower urine protein, such as Huangkui capsules in Chinese medicine and Perindopril tablets and Irbesartan tablets in Western medicine. In addition, it is important to actively look for the cause of the disease and treat it from the cause. Under normal circumstances, a negative protein in the urine mainly indicates that the filtration membrane of the kidney is not damaged. When the filtration membrane of the kidney is damaged, the permeability increases and protein is lost from the urine, which can be detected as positive in the urine routine. After the appearance of protein in urine, you can apply drugs to reduce urine protein, and the three commonly used ones are mentioned above. The main thing is to find the underlying cause and deal with it from the cause. The more common ones are chronic nephritis and other secondary nephritis, such as lupus nephritis and purpura nephritis. Chronic nephritis needs to be treated with antiplatelet aggregation, blood pressure control, diuresis, and decongestion, in addition to the application of drugs to lower urine protein. While lupus nephritis also needs to be treated by applying hormones and immunosuppressants, purpura nephritis needs to be treated by applying anti-allergic drugs based on the removal of allergens.
